(KNZA)--A Texas man required extrication, and helicopter transport for treatment, after his pick-up truck collided with a semi in a late Wednesday morning Jackson County crash.
Sheriff Tim Morse says it happened on U.S. Highway 75 at 178th Road, six miles south of Holton, shortly before 10:00.
34-year-old Trent DeLeon, of Crawford, Texas, was driving his pick-up northbound on Highway 75 when he struck the rear end of the semi-truck and trailer as it was turning west at 178th Road, in an attempt to make a u-turn.
Morse says his department was joined by the Mayetta, Hoyt and Potawatomi Tribal Fire Departments, along with Jackson County EMS, in extricating DeLeon from the wreckage.
He was then flown by Lifestar Air Ambulance to Topeka's Stormont-Vail for treatment of his injuries. Morse says DeLeon was alert, and oriented, at the time of the extrication.
The driver of the semi, from Lincoln, Nebraska, was not hurt.
The Kansas Highway Patrol is overseeing the investigation and says both drivers were buckled up at the time of the wreck.
